Embark on a captivating journey through twenty-five of the world’s most significant mosques, exploring how a simple “place of prostration” evolved into a breathtaking testament to the diversity and artistic genius of Islamic civilization. This book delves beyond the fundamental purpose of worship to reveal the mosque’s multifaceted role as a vibrant hub of community life, a center for education, and a sanctuary for contemplation. From the humble origins of the Prophet Muhammad's courtyard in Medina, trace the development of mosque architecture as it spread across the globe, absorbing and reinterpreting regional styles to create an astonishing array of masterpieces.Travel from the sacred heart of Mecca and the imperial grandeur of Istanbul to the far reaches of Africa, Europe, and Asia. Marvel at the architectural ingenuity of the Great Mosque of Djenné in Mali, the world's largest mud-brick building, and contemplate the complex history of the Mosque-Cathedral of Córdoba in Spain. Be captivated by the dazzling tilework of Iran’s Shah Mosque, humbled by the sheer scale of the Badshahi Mosque in Pakistan, and inspired by the futuristic vision of the Hassan II Mosque in Casablanca, with its towering minaret and retractable roof. This curated selection showcases a broad spectrum of historical periods, geographical locations, and architectural styles.Beyond a simple tour, this volume serves as an illuminating guide to the rich vocabulary of mosque architecture and art. Discover the deep religious and functional significance of core elements like the mihrab, minbar, minaret, and the serene courtyard, or sahn. Delve into the three pillars of Islamic decoration that transform these structures into spaces of profound beauty: the revered art of calligraphy that adorns walls with sacred text, the mesmerizing complexity of geometric patterns reflecting the harmony of the universe, and the flowing, organic beauty of the arabesque.Each remarkable building tells a unique story of faith, culture, and human ingenuity. Through these architectural wonders, explore the evolution of Islamic civilization, the diversity of Muslim cultures, and the enduring power of faith to inspire artistic creation. This book is a celebration of the mosque not just as a static monument, but as a living, breathing institution that continues to play a vital role in the lives of millions. It offers a window into the artistic and cultural heritage of the Islamic world and the universal human quest for beauty and spiritual connection. Read more
